#4f0ec3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f0ec3 is composed of 31% red, 5.5%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.5% cyan, 92.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 261.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.6% and a lightness of 41%. #4f0ec3 color hex could be obtained by blending #9e1cff with #000087.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

● #4f0ec3 color description : Strong violet.
#4f0ec3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f0ec3 has RGB values of R:79, G:14,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 5181123.

Shades and Tints of #4f0ec3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05010c is the darkest color, while #fbf9ff is the lightest one.
